Abstract

The companion Paper 13 reproduced eighty Standard Model observables from a single mass-scale anchor and fifteen topological integers, achieving a median residual of 0.1% against PDG values. This paper proves the integers were not fitted: every integer is the output of the torus-knot crossing algebra, forced by topology at each step of a deductive chain.
